50010025 has 12 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 66783052. Its totient is φ = 36930240.
The previous prime is 50010013. The next prime is 50010031. The reversal of 50010025 is 52001005.
It can be written as a sum of positive squares in 6 ways, for example, as 7225344 + 42784681 = 2688^2 + 6541^2 .
It is not a de Polignac number, because 50010025 - 29 = 50009513 is a prime.
It is a Harshad number since it is a multiple of its sum of digits (13).
It is a Duffinian number.
It is a junction number, because it is equal to n+sod(n) for n = 50009987 and 50010014.
It is an unprimeable number.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 11 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 76614 + ... + 77263.
Almost surely, 250010025 is an apocalyptic number.
It is an amenable number.
50010025 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(16773027).
50010025 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
50010025 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The sum of its prime factors is 153900 (or 153895 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 50, while the sum is 13.
The square root of 50010025 is about 7071.7766508848. The cubic root of 50010025 is about 368.4277698292.
It can be divided in two parts, 500100 and 25, that multiplied together give a triangular number (12502500 = T5000).
The spelling of 50010025 in words is "fifty million, ten thousand, twenty-five".
